Planet
navi homePPSaboutscreenshotsdownloaddevelopmentforum

Ignore:
Timestamp:
Nov 20, 2005, 1:23:21 AM (18 years ago)
Author:
patrick
Message:

network: some more constructor/interface work

File:
1 edited

Legend:

Unmodified
Added
Removed
  • branches/network/src/lib/network/network_stream.cc

    r5647 r5648  
    3636
    3737
    38 NetworkStream::NetworkStream(DataStream& inStream, DataStream& outStream)
    39   : DataStream(inStream, outStream)
    40 {
    41   this->init();
    42 }
    43 
    44 NetworkStream::NetworkStream(Synchronizeable& sync, NetworkSocket& socket)
    45   : DataStream(sync, socket)
    46 {
    47   this->init();
    48 }
    49 
    50 NetworkStream::NetworkStream(DataStream& inStream, NetworkSocket& socket)
    51   : DataStream(inStream, socket)
    52 {
    53   this->init();
    54 }
    55 
    56 NetworkStream::NetworkStream(Synchronizeable& sync, DataStream& outStream)
    57   : DataStream(sync, outStream)
    58 {
    59   this->init();
    60 }
    6138
    6239NetworkStream::NetworkStream()
     
    6744  this->synchronizeables = new Synchronizeable();
    6845  this->connectionMonitor = new ConnectionMonitor();
     46}
     47
     48
     49NetworkStream::NetworkStream(IPaddress& address, Synchronizeable& sync)
     50  : DataStream(sync)
     51{
     52  this->init();
     53  this->networkSocket = new NetworkSocket();
    6954}
    7055
Note: See TracChangeset for help on using the changeset viewer.